Analysis

The most recent figure for burkina faso —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export in Benin is 1 1000 USD, measured in 2017.

That represents a change of unchanged over ten years.

Over the whole period, burkina faso —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export in Benin peaked at 4 1000 USD in 2014 and was at its lowest, 0 1000 USD, in 2011.

Benin ranks 30th of 31 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
